window.open打开页面居中显示的示例代码


Posted in Javascript onDecember 27, 2013

1.js

<script type="text/javascript">  function openwindow(url,name,iWidth,iHeight)  
{  
// url 转向网页的地址   
// name 网页名称,可为空   
// iWidth 弹出窗口的宽度   
// iHeight 弹出窗口的高度   
//window.screen.height获得屏幕的高,window.screen.width获得屏幕的宽   
var iTop = (window.screen.height-30-iHeight)/2; //获得窗口的垂直位置;   
var iLeft = (window.screen.width-10-iWidth)/2; //获得窗口的水平位置;   
window.open(url,name,'height='+iHeight+',,innerHeight='+iHeight+',width='+iWidth+',innerWidth='+iWidth+',top='+iTop+',left='+iLeft+',toolbar=no,menubar=no,scrollbars=auto,resizeable=no,location=no,status=no');  
}  
</script> 

2.调用方法
<a href="javascript:void(0);" onclick="javascript:openwindow('a.html','',400,200);">转到a</a>
Javascript 相关文章推荐
JQuery 确定css方框模型(盒模型Box Model)
Jan 22 Javascript
javascript随机之洗牌算法深入分析
Jun 07 Javascript
node.js中的fs.realpath方法使用说明
Dec 16 Javascript
让DIV的滚动条自动滚动到最底部的3种方法(推荐)
Sep 24 Javascript
JavaScript使用FileReader实现图片上传预览效果
Mar 27 Javascript
JavaScript模拟实现封装的三种方式及写法区别
Oct 27 Javascript
关于angularJs清除浏览器缓存的方法
Nov 28 Javascript
详解Axios 如何取消已发送的请求
Oct 20 Javascript
Puppeteer 爬取动态生成的网页实战
Nov 14 Javascript
JS闭包经典实例详解
Dec 20 Javascript
jQuery 添加元素和删除元素的方法
Jul 15 jQuery
Vue如何清空对象
Mar 03 Vue.js
JSuggest自动匹配下拉框使用方法(示例代码)
Dec 27 #Javascript
jquery表单验证框架提供的身份证验证方法(示例代码)
Dec 27 #Javascript
JS 数字转换研究总结
Dec 26 #Javascript
利用jQuary实现文字浮动提示效果示例代码
Dec 26 #Javascript
js几秒以后倒计时跳转示例
Dec 26 #Javascript
Get中文乱码IE浏览器Get中文乱码解决方案
Dec 26 #Javascript
Jquery模仿Baidu、Google搜索时自动补充搜索结果提示
Dec 26 #Javascript
You might like
解决GD中文乱码问题
2007/02/14 PHP
关于URL最大长度限制的相关资料查证
2014/12/23 PHP
php从文件夹随机读取文件的方法
2015/06/01 PHP
ThinkPHP发送邮件示例代码
2016/10/08 PHP
ajax上传时参数提交不更新等相关问题
2012/12/11 Javascript
如何判断元素是否为HTMLElement元素
2013/12/06 Javascript
js实现跟随鼠标移动且带关闭功能的图片广告实例
2015/02/26 Javascript
全面解析Bootstrap排版使用方法(文字样式)
2015/11/30 Javascript
AngularJS 中的Promise --- $q服务详解
2016/09/14 Javascript
基于bootstrap的文件上传控件bootstrap fileinput
2016/12/23 Javascript
AngularJS实现表单元素值绑定操作示例
2017/10/11 Javascript
vue实现图书管理demo详解
2017/10/17 Javascript
JS中图片压缩的方法小结
2017/11/14 Javascript
html+jQuery实现拖动滑块图片拼图验证码插件【移动端适用】
2019/09/10 jQuery
微信小程序swiper使用网络图片不显示问题解决
2019/12/13 Javascript
React学习之JSX与react事件实例分析
2020/01/06 Javascript
vue quill editor 使用富文本添加上传音频功能
2020/01/14 Javascript
Python数据结构之栈、队列及二叉树定义与用法浅析
2018/12/27 Python
打包python 加icon 去掉cmd黑窗口方法
2019/06/24 Python
如何使用Python脚本实现文件拷贝
2019/11/20 Python
flask框架json数据的拿取和返回操作示例
2019/11/28 Python
python matplotlib画盒图、子图解决坐标轴标签重叠的问题
2020/01/19 Python
使用 tf.nn.dynamic_rnn 展开时间维度方式
2020/01/21 Python
实习医生自我评价
2013/09/22 职场文书
艺术系应届生的自我评价
2013/10/19 职场文书
信息学院毕业生自荐信范文
2014/03/04 职场文书
2014年度培训工作总结
2014/11/27 职场文书
捐款通知怎么写
2015/04/24 职场文书
2015年统战工作总结
2015/05/19 职场文书
《牧场之国》教学反思
2016/02/22 职场文书
施工安全协议书
2016/03/22 职场文书
学校2016年九九重阳节活动总结
2016/04/01 职场文书
详解Java实践之抽象工厂模式
2021/06/18 Java/Android
Python 数据可视化神器Pyecharts绘制图像练习
2022/02/28 Python
Java设计模式之代理模式
2022/04/22 Java/Android
阿里面试Nacos配置中心交互模型是push还是pull原理解析
2022/07/23 Java/Android